Halo Nucleus Be11: A Spectroscopic Study via Neutron Transfer

TL;DR: In this paper, the 10Be d;p reaction has been used in inverse kinematics at four beam energies to study the structure of 11Be and the spectroscopic factors extracted using the adiabatic model were found to be consistent across the four measurements and were largely insensitive to the optical potential used.

TL;DR: The Silicon Highly-segmented Array for Reactions and Coulex (SHARC) as discussed by the authors was used at TRIUMF (Canada) in conjunction with the TIGRESS γ-ray spectrometer and is built from custom Si-strip detectors utilising a fully digital readout.

TL;DR: In this article, the quenching of the N=20 shell gap in neutron-rich nuclei is investigated by studying the single-particle structure of 27Ne via neutron transfer using a 26Ne beam.
